Christian Aniche Izuchukwu [1] [2] [3] (born 25 November 1981) is a Nigerian footballer who plays for SoVo in Finland. He also holds a Finnish citizenship. [1]

Career

He played formerly for HIFK, Rakuunat, [4] HDS and Atlantis FC.
